package com.task04;
import javax.swing.JOptionPane;
public class ComputePriceIf {
public static void main(String[] args) {
int s = 0;// s是距離//
double d = 0, w = 0;// d是單價 w是重量//
d = Double.parseDouble(JOptionPane.showInputDialog("請輸入運輸公司的運輸單價", new Double(d)));
while (d < 0) {
System.out.println("您輸入的運費單價是負數(shù)究恤,請輸入大于0 的數(shù)");
d = Double.parseDouble(JOptionPane.showInputDialog("請輸入運輸公司的運輸單價", new Double(d)));
}
w = Double.parseDouble(JOptionPane.showInputDialog("請輸入運輸公司的貨物的重量", new Double(w)));
while (w < 0) {
System.out.println("您輸入的運輸重量是負數(shù)您炉,請輸入大于0 的數(shù) ");
w = Double.parseDouble(JOptionPane.showInputDialog("請輸入運輸公司的貨物的重量", new Double(w)));
}
s = Integer.parseInt(JOptionPane.showInputDialog("請輸入運輸公司的運輸距離", new Integer(s)));
while (s < 0) {
System.out.println("您輸入的運輸距離是負數(shù),請輸入大于0 的數(shù) ");
s = Integer.parseInt(JOptionPane.showInputDialog("請輸入運輸公司的運輸距離", new Integer(s)));
}
double f = 0;
if (s < 250) {
f = d * w * s;
} else if (s < 500) {
f = d * w * s * 0.98;
} else if (s < 1000) {
f = d * w * s * 0.95;
} else if (s < 2000) {
f = d * w * s * 0.92;
} else if (s < 3000) {
f = d * w * s * 0.9;
} else {
f = d * w * s * 0.85;
}
System.out.println("該運輸公司的運輸單價為" + d);
System.out.println("該運輸公司的貨物重量為" + w);
System.out.println("該運輸公司的運輸距離為" + s);
System.out.println("該運輸公司的運輸總運費為" + f);
}
}
2021-04-05
?著作權(quán)歸作者所有,轉(zhuǎn)載或內(nèi)容合作請聯(lián)系作者
- 文/潘曉璐 我一進店門母廷,熙熙樓的掌柜王于貴愁眉苦臉地迎上來,“玉大人绍坝,你說我怎么就攤上這事徘意。” “怎么了轩褐?”我有些...
- 文/不壞的土叔 我叫張陵椎咧,是天一觀的道長。 經(jīng)常有香客問我把介,道長勤讽,這世上最難降的妖魔是什么? 我笑而不...
- 正文 為了忘掉前任拗踢,我火速辦了婚禮脚牍,結(jié)果婚禮上,老公的妹妹穿的比我還像新娘巢墅。我一直安慰自己诸狭,他們只是感情好,可當我...
- 文/花漫 我一把揭開白布君纫。 她就那樣靜靜地躺著驯遇,像睡著了一般。 火紅的嫁衣襯著肌膚如雪蓄髓。 梳的紋絲不亂的頭發(fā)上叉庐,一...
- 文/蒼蘭香墨 我猛地睜開眼,長吁一口氣:“原來是場噩夢啊……” “哼兴溜!你這毒婦竟也來了临庇?” 一聲冷哼從身側(cè)響起,我...
- 正文 年R本政府宣布,位于F島的核電站逢艘,受9級特大地震影響旦袋,放射性物質(zhì)發(fā)生泄漏。R本人自食惡果不足惜它改,卻給世界環(huán)境...
- 文/蒙蒙 一疤孕、第九天 我趴在偏房一處隱蔽的房頂上張望。 院中可真熱鬧央拖,春花似錦祭阀、人聲如沸。這莊子的主人今日做“春日...
- 文/蒼蘭香墨 我抬頭看了看天上的太陽。三九已至袍啡,卻和暖如春踩官,著一層夾襖步出監(jiān)牢的瞬間,已是汗流浹背境输。 一陣腳步聲響...
推薦閱讀更多精彩內(nèi)容
- 如何讓自己變成帥哥督惰,是我的生活主旋律不傅。一定要帥出天際,就是每天的鍛煉赏胚,每天的鍛煉访娶。有些人沒有變化的主要的原因,就是...